New Concept Energy, Inc Description
New Concept Energy, Inc., through its subsidiaries, operates oil and gas wells, and mineral leases in the United States. Its oil and gas wells, and mineral leases are located in Athens and Meigs Counties in Ohio; and Calhoun, Jackson, and Roane Counties in West Virginia. As of March 29, 2013, the company had 152 producing gas wells, 31 non-producing wells and related equipment, and mineral leases covering approximately 20,000 acres. It also leases and operates Pacific Pointe Retirement Inn, a retirement community located in King City, Oregon that provides community living with basic services, such as meals, housekeeping, laundry, 24/7 staffing, transportation, and social and recreational activities. The company was formerly known as CabelTel International Corporation and changed its name to New Concept Energy, Inc. in May 2008. New Concept Energy, Inc. was incorporated in 1991 and is based in Dallas, Texas.
